iPhone 8 with a 5.8-inch screen will receive a stainless steel case and tempered glass

A new report from DigiTimes claims that Apple is using a case made from

aluminum alloy, for iPhone devicesscreen diagonal is 4.7 inches, but the premium model iPhone 8 Plus, with a screen diagonal of 5.8 inches, will use a case made of tempered glass with stainless steel frames. The design of the iPhone model with a 5.5-inch screen has not yet been determined by the Cupertino company.

Tempered glass case suppliers withstainless steel frames will be Foxconn and Jabil Circuit. As for the aluminum alloy enclosures for devices with a 4.7-inch screen, Catcher Technology was chosen as the supplier.

Given the low price for devices with a screen of 4.7-inch, Apple has every reason to use an aluminum case in this model of mobile device. It will also allow the company to better differentiate this device model from the other two Plus size models. The manufacture and production of stainless steel cases is more expensive for the manufacturer than the aluminum alloy case, which is now widely used by most smartphone manufacturers. The iPhone 8 model with a 4.7-inch screen will also use glass plates as a front and back panel, as they are a prerequisite for enabling wireless charging.

This year's main focus in the lineupApple's iPhone 8 smartphones will be brought to the 5.8-inch model, which will use an OLED display and will cost more than $ 1,000. This model will also use a battery with increased capacity, despite the fact that it will have dimensions smaller than the model with a 5.5-inch screen.
